From a business perspective, the rise of AI tools like Pictory's text animation features opens up substantial market opportunities, particularly in digital marketing and e-learning sectors. Companies can monetize these capabilities by offering subscription-based models, with Pictory itself providing tiered plans starting from basic free trials to premium enterprise options, as noted in their official documentation updated in 2024. The market analysis reveals that AI video tools are poised for growth, with PwC's 2023 Global Entertainment and Media Outlook forecasting that video streaming revenues will reach $94.2 billion by 2027, partly fueled by AI-enhanced content creation. Businesses adopting these tools can reduce production costs by up to 50%, according to a 2022 McKinsey report on AI in creative industries, allowing small enterprises to compete with larger studios. Monetization strategies include affiliate partnerships, where platforms like Pictory integrate with stock media libraries, or upselling advanced customization options. However, implementation challenges such as data privacy concerns arise, especially with AI processing user-uploaded content, requiring compliance with regulations like the EU's GDPR enforced since 2018. Ethical implications involve ensuring AI-generated animations do not propagate biases, with best practices recommending diverse training datasets. The competitive landscape features key players like Adobe Sensei, which integrated AI animations in 2023 updates, and Runway ML, valued at $1.5 billion in its 2023 funding round per TechCrunch. For businesses, this translates to opportunities in personalized advertising, where dynamic text can boost click-through rates by 20-30%, as per a 2024 Google Ads study.
